CHILD PROTECTION (OFFENDER REPORTING AND OFFENDER PROHIBITION ORDER) ACT 2004 - SECT 67C
Suspension of reporting obligations of reportable offenders on police commissioner’s own initiative
67C Suspension of reporting obligations of reportable offenders on police
commissioner’s own initiative
(1) The police commissioner may suspend the reportable offender’s reporting
obligations on the commissioner’s own initiative only if satisfied, on
reasonable grounds, that— (a) the offender does not pose a risk to the lives
or sexual safety of 1 or more children, or of children generally; and
(b) if
the offender has a cognitive or physical impairment—the impairment is a
significant impairment; and
(c) if the offender has a mental illness—the
illness is a significant mental illness.
(2) The police commissioner must
give the reportable offender written notice of the suspension as soon as
reasonably practicable.
(3) The suspension takes effect when the commissioner
gives the notice to the reportable offender.
